Hexagram
Meaning
Noun
●
A
hollow
six-pointed
star
formed
by
overlapping
two
equilateral
triangles.
●
Any of the 64
sets
of
solid
and
broken
lines
,
formed
by
pairs
of
trigrams
, used for
divination
in the I Ching.
●
A large
silver
coin
minted
during the Byzantine Empire.
